What is Nattokinase and How Does It Benefit Your Health?

Nattokinase is a powerful enzyme that is produced during the fermentation of soybeans with a specific strain of bacteria called Bacillus subtilis. This enzyme has been shown to have potent fibrinolytic (blood-thinning) properties, which can help to improve blood circulation and prevent the formation of blood clots. Additionally, nattokinase has been found to support cardiovascular health by helping to maintain healthy blood pressure levels and reduce the risk of heart disease.

Research has also shown that nattokinase has an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ties, which can help to reduce inflammation in the body and protect against oxidative stress. This can have a positive impact on overall health and well-being, as chronic inflammation and oxidative stress are linked to a variety of health conditions, including heart disease, diabetes, and cancer.

The Science Behind Nattokinase's Blood-Thinning Properties

One of the key benefits of nattokinase is its ability to break down fibrin, a protein that plays a crucial role in blood clot formation. By breaking down fibrin, nattokinase helps to prevent the formation of blood clots and improve blood flow throughout the body. This can be especially beneficial for individuals at risk of cardiovascular disease or those with conditions that affect blood circulation, such as deep vein thrombosis or peripheral artery disease.

Studies have shown that nattokinase can help to reduce blood viscosity, improve blood flow, and prevent the aggregation of platelets, all of which contribute to better cardiovascular health.
